I am actually excited about some recent releases. Arctic Monkeys finally released their album stateside on Tuesday. If you don't know anything about this band, let me fill you in as best I can. These guys managed to build a following with absolutely no label support. They played live shows at which they distributed their demo. Fans were encouraged to share Arctic Monkeys with others via filesharing. Their debut came in at number one in the UK, and they did it completely on their own. Even if you aren't a fan of anything that came out after 1986, you have to appreciate a true DIY approach, especially when they have to compete with so much junk that is shoved down everyone's throats. It's great rock and roll, and it's totally worth your 20 bucks.
